Young adults under 21 traded $5 billion on Kalshi this year, amid prediction market frenzy

Sports and parlays account for about 80% of Kalshi’s volume as leagues and regulators push to keep prediction markets off-limits to younger users.

  • Young adults between 18 and 21 traded an estimated $5.4 billion on the Kalshi prediction market so far this year, according to a CNN analysis, sidestepping state gambling age restrictions.
  • Prediction platforms operate as federally regulated financial exchanges under the Commodity Futures Trading Commission , allowing users 18 and older to wager on sports and culture despite state gaming laws that prohibit it.
  • Sports and parlays comprise about 80% of Kalshi's overall volume, prompting The American Gaming Association to characterize these sites as offering a 'backdoor into sports-betting' for users under the legal age of 21.
  • The NFL, NBA, and other major sports leagues urged the CFTC to raise the minimum trading age to 21, but the agency rebuffed those calls and is finalizing regulations that keep the 18+ policy intact.
  • Some prediction companies, including Novig and Fanatics, have voluntarily adopted 21+ policies. Novig CEO Jacob Fortinsky stated the company wants to be a 'good steward' after hearing concerns about irresponsible trading behavior.
